The CENTURION GROUP ADVISORS INC 401(k) on its latest Form 5500

CENTURION GROUP ADVISORS INC (EIN 81-3985337) reports TAX HACK 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$178K in plan assets across 2 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the CENTURION GROUP ADVISORS INC 401(k)?

CENTURION GROUP ADVISORS INC’s Form 5500 doesn’t separately disclose a recordkeeper we can confirm. The firms named on its Schedule C are service providers — which can include investment managers, trustees, and auditors, and are not necessarily the company that runs your account. To find who runs your 401(k), check your enrollment paperwork or a recent statement, or ask CENTURION GROUP ADVISORS INCHR for the recordkeeper’s name and login.
